@wepublish/api
Version:
API core for we.publish.
24 lines (23 loc) • 696 B
TypeScript
import { ImageDataloaderService } from './image-dataloader.service';
export declare class ImageResolver {
private imageDataloader;
constructor(imageDataloader: ImageDataloaderService);
image(id: string): Promise<import("@prisma/client/runtime/library").GetResult<{
id: string;
createdAt: Date;
description: string;
extension: string;
fileSize: number;
filename: string;
format: string;
license: string;
link: string;
mimeType: string;
modifiedAt: Date;
source: string;
tags: string[];
title: string;
height: number;
width: number;
}, unknown> & {}>;
}